Bryan Robertson is a seasoned commercial insurance professional with over 15 years of extensive experience in the industry. As a 5th-generation Central Floridian, he brings a deep connection to the region, understanding the unique challenges and opportunities that businesses face. Throughout his career, Bryan has demonstrated a complex understanding of risk management, coverage negotiations, and client relationship management, helping middle market and larger corporations secure comprehensive insurance solutions tailored to their unique needs. In the fall of 2020, Bryan, along with two partners, acquired Hatcher Insurance.
Under their leadership, the company has experienced significant growth, expanding from a team of 5 to over 30 employees. This rapid expansion reflects their commitment to excellence and their ability to adapt to the evolving needs of the market. Rooted in the rich family heritage of Central Florida business owners, Bryan is committed to contributing to the growth and prosperity of his community through his business.
Bryan is recognized for his leadership and mentorship abilities, having led teams to achieve record industry new business growth. Leading to recognition by the Orlando Business Journals' class of 2022 – Top 40 under 40.
